The core functionality of a rewinder application lies in its ability to streamline the packaging process. Primarily, it facilitates the rewinding of packaging materials, such as films and foils, allowing for seamless integration into high-speed production lines. Equipped with precise tension control systems, the rewinder ensures that packaging materials are adequately stretched and aligned. This feature prevents wrinkles and defects during the packaging process, which can lead to compromised product integrity.

Another significant aspect of the rewinder application is its adaptability to various types of food products. Whether dealing with delicate fruits, processed meats, or baked goods, the rewinder can accommodate a variety of packaging formats. This versatility is achieved through interchangeable spindle designs and customizable settings that allow operators to modify the width and tension of the packaging according to the specific requirements of the food being processed. Such adaptability not only enhances production efficiency but also minimizes material waste, resulting in cost savings for manufacturers.

Accuracy is paramount in food packaging, as improper sealing can lead to spoilage and contamination. The rewinder application features advanced sensor technology that monitors packaging quality in real-time. These sensors can detect anomalies such as improper seal integrity or misalignment, triggering immediate corrective actions. This high level of precision not only extends the shelf life of food products but also ensures compliance with food safety regulations. By reducing the likelihood of packaging errors, the rewinder application plays a crucial role in maintaining product quality and safety.
